About the piece

Painted in 1880 by Ernst Josephson, this portrait of Anna Bagge showcases a masterful handle of texture and light. The subject is depicted in a formal black gown adorned with delicate white lace, her steady gaze framed by a feathered hat, while the bright floral bouquet provides a soft, organic counterpoint to the dramatic, moody red background.
